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Inspection

Don’t ignore the warning signs, catch hidden water damage issues early and prevent costly repairs. Our team has identified the most common warning signs of water damage, and we’re here to help you recognize them.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ant musty odors that linger after cleaning can be a sign of hidden water damage.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ture buildup and identify the source of the issue.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Brown or yellowish water stains on ceilings or walls can be a sign of hidden water damage.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ect hidden leaks and moisture buildup, and provide you with a detailed report outlining our findings.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of hidden water damage. Our technicians will inspect your property and use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ture buildup and identify the source of the issue.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of hidden water damage. Our team will inspect your property and use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ture buildup and identify the source of the issue.

Unexplained Mold Growth

Unexplained mold growth can be a sign of hidden water damage. Our technicians will inspect your property and use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ture buildup and identify the source of the issue.

Water Damage Inspection Cost in Boynton Beach, FL

The cost of Water Damage Inspection in Boynton Beach, FL can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ides personalized estimates based on your specific situation and bud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ment $200 – $500 Size of the affected area, severity of the issue
Equipment Deployment $100 – $300 Type and amount of equipment used
Moisture Detection $150 – $400 Size of the affected area, type of equipment used
Leak Detection $150 – $400 Size of the affected area, type of equipment used
Report and Recommendations $100 – $300 Complexity of the issue, amount of documentation required
Emergency Services $500 – $2,000 Severity of the issue, amount of equipment used
